1. Understand Yourself Before Job Hunting
Before applying for any job, ask yourself three important questions:
-
What skills do I have?
-
What type of job do I want?
-
What industry interests me?
Many freshers make the mistake of applying everywhere without clarity. This leads to rejection and frustration. Instead, identify your strengths, interests, and career goals.
π Example:
If you like problem-solving and numbers → Data Analyst
If you enjoy writing and creativity → Content Writer / Digital Marketer
If you like coding → Software Developer / Web Developer
Clarity saves time and increases success.
2. Build a Strong Resume (Even Without Experience)
A common fear among freshers is:
“I don’t have experience. What should I write in my resume?”
Your resume does not need job experience to be strong. You can include:
-
Educational details
-
Internships
-
Online courses (Coursera, Udemy, etc.)
-
College projects
-
Certifications
-
Skills (technical + soft skills)
Resume Tips for Freshers:
-
Keep it 1 page only
-
Use simple language
-
Avoid spelling mistakes
-
Focus on skills and learning, not marks only

3. Learn In-Demand Skills in 2026
Degrees alone are not enough anymore. Companies hire based on skills, not just certificates.
High-Demand Skills for Freshers:
-
Data Analysis (Excel, Python, SQL)
-
Machine Learning & AI basics
-
Web Development (HTML, CSS, JavaScript)
-
Digital Marketing (SEO, Social Media)
-
UI/UX Design
-
Communication & Problem-Solving
Free platforms like YouTube, Coursera, and Google Skillshop can help you start.
π‘ Tip: Learn one skill deeply instead of many skills shallowly.
4. Use LinkedIn the Right Way
LinkedIn is one of the most powerful job platforms for freshers, but many students use it incorrectly.
How to Optimize LinkedIn Profile:
-
Professional profile photo
-
Clear headline (e.g., “Aspiring Data Analyst | Excel | Python”)
-
Add projects & internships
-
Connect with professionals
-
Post or share learning content
Recruiters actively search LinkedIn for fresh talent. A good profile = more interview calls.

6. Prepare for Interviews Confidently
Interview fear is normal for freshers. Confidence comes from preparation.
Interview Preparation Tips:
-
Revise basics of your field
-
Practice common HR questions
-
Prepare project explanations
-
Learn to say “I don’t know” honestly
Example HR Question:
“Tell me about yourself”
→ Prepare a short, clear answer in advance.
Remember: Interviewers do not expect perfection from freshers—they expect honesty and learning attitude.
